The overview below groups typical Commercial Plumbing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Kansas City, MO.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Cost of Plumbing Repairs - Typical costs for common repairs range from $150 to $450, depending on the issue. For example, fixing a leaking pipe may cost around $200, while replacing a faulty valve could be closer to $400.
Installation Expenses - Installing new plumbing fixtures or systems generally falls between $300 and $1,200. A standard toilet installation might be approximately $350, whereas a comprehensive pipe replacement can reach $1,000 or more.
Leak Detection Costs - Detecting and locating leaks usually costs between $100 and $400. Small leaks under sinks may be on the lower end, while major pipe leaks in walls could be higher, depending on complexity.
Emergency Service Pricing - Emergency plumbing services often range from $150 to $500 or more. The final cost varies based on the severity of the problem and the time required to resolve it.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of commercial plumbing services are available? Commercial plumbing providers typically offer services such as pipe repairs, drain cleaning, fixture installation, water heater maintenance, and plumbing system inspections.
How do I know if my commercial plumbing system needs repairs? Signs include persistent leaks, slow drains, unusual odors, or water pressure issues. A professional inspection can help identify potential problems.
Are emergency plumbing services available for commercial properties? Many local service providers offer emergency plumbing assistance for urgent issues like burst pipes or severe leaks that require immediate attention.
What should I consider when choosing a commercial plumbing contractor? It’s important to review their experience with similar projects, customer reviews, and the range of services offered to ensure they meet the property’s needs.
How often should commercial plumbing systems be inspected? Regular inspections are recommended, especially for high-usage facilities, to prevent costly repairs and maintain optimal operation.
